New Town Administrator jumps right in

Apr 16, 2019

MARION — Discussion of the pending town administrator hire was several places down on the agenda at the April 16 Selectmen’s meeting. But attendees could tell the outcome when they walked in to find two men sitting at the town administrator’s desk.  

Selectmen offered the position to Jay McGrail on April 8, and had contract negotiations with McGrail on April 11. He accepted, and was at the Tuesday meeting to shadow current Town Administrator, Paul Dawson.

Dawson will be retiring, and had a little fun with the formal contract approval, introducing the third contract approval (after contracts for the Recreation Department and Department of Public Works) as “my personal favorite,”  contract. The selectmen formally approved McGrail’s contract on April 16. 

McGrail was the director of operations for South Shore Country Club in Hingham, and is currently serving as the director of facilities for Sandwich, where he lives.

The new Town Administrator is set to start on May 13, the day of Marion Town Meeting. He has already volunteered to start with some of his job’s responsibilities to ease the transition.
